The verdict

ALM runs at 23% of its industry's injury rate - far safer than the typical Catalytic converters, engine exhaust, automotive, truck, and bus, manufacturing workplace, earning a grade A.

ALM: 1.2 TCR = 23% of Catalytic converters, engine exhaust, automotive, truck, and bus, manufacturing BLS 5.4 · 3y Form 300A (see methodology below)

ALM's TCR fell 0.8 from 1.8 in 2020 to 1.0 in 2023. Peak filing year was 2020 at 1.8 TCR. In 2023, DART was 0.62× this establishment's average TCR (severity share of cases).

Year-by-Year Safety Data

Year TCR DART Injuries Illnesses Fatalities
2023 1.0 0.8 4 0 0
2021 0.8 0.3 3 0 0
2020 1.8 0.4 5 0 0
